Foliage and stem of Stevia rebaudiana

Stevia rebaudiana

Published by Daniel Mosquin on September 4, 2018

Up to three hundred times as sweet as sugar, the calorie-free steviol glycosides in stevia have been known and exploited for at least 1500 years.

Close-up of the flower of Lilium lancifolium

Lilium lancifolium

Published by Daniel Mosquin on July 25, 2018

Many species of lilies are commonly called “tiger lilies”, but this species is perhaps the best one to bear that moniker. After all, before the plant taxonomists determined it should properly be named Lilium lancifolium, the scientific name most in use for this species was Lilium tigrinum.

The inflorescence of Agapanthus 'PMN06'

Agapanthus ‘PMN06’

Published by Daniel Mosquin on July 12, 2018

Hybridized by the Brisbane-area plant breeders at Pine Mountain Nursery, Agapanthus ‘PMN06’ is better known by its commercial name, Agapanthus QUEEN MUM™. The goal with the breeding program was to generate an Agapanthus flower with bicoloured blue-and-white tepals.

Close-up of the floral parts of Magnolia macrophylla

Magnolia macrophylla

Published by Daniel Mosquin on June 15, 2018

Bigleaf magnolia is the largest-leaved and largest-flowered magnolia species in the world. It also has the largest simple leaves of any tree in North America.

Pinnae of Woodwardia fimbriata

Woodwardia fimbriata

Published by Daniel Mosquin on May 29, 2018

Today’s photograph is unrepresentative of the size of giant chain fern, whose leaves may reach a length of 1.7m (or 5.5 feet). Perhaps surprising to some local readers, this tropicalesque fern species is native from British Columbia south to Mexico’s Baja California.
